BMS 250MG 6673 (Videx EC 250 mg)
Generic Name: didanosine
Pill with imprint BMS 250MG 6673 is White, Capsule-shape and has been identified as Videx EC 250 mg. It is supplied by Bristol-Myers Squibb.
Videx EC is used in the treatment of hiv infection; nonoccupational exposure and belongs to the drug class nucleoside reverse transcriptase inhibitors (NRTIs). There is no proven risk in humans during pregnancy. Videx EC 250 mg is not a controlled substance under the Controlled Substances Act (CSA).
